Anti-Ragging Policy
Ensuring a Safe and Welcoming Campus Environment
Ragging is strictly prohibited at Bunts Sangha’s Ramanath Payyade College of Hospitality Management Studies, both inside and outside the campus. Any student found guilty of ragging—whether directly involved, indirectly abetting, or being part of a conspiracy—is subject to strict disciplinary action as per the UGC Regulations 2009 and prevailing penal laws. The college is committed to fostering a positive and inclusive atmosphere for all students, especially freshers. To uphold this commitment, an Anti-Ragging Committee has been constituted in accordance with the UGC guidelines.

What is Ragging?
- Misconduct of any student either in spoken or written form or any action that has the effect of harming others.
- Indulging in undisciplined activities that cause physical or psychological harm or fear or apprehension
- Asking others to do things that they normally will not do and causes a sense of shame or emotional embarrassment.
- Any act that disrupts others academic activity.
- Financial extortion or forceful monetary burden on a fresher or any other student.
- Any act of physical abuse including sexual, homosexual assaults stripping of clothes, forcing obscene lewd acts and gestures causing physical and mental torture.
- Any act of abuse by spoken words, emails, posts, public insults to derive sadistic pleasure.
- Any act that affects the mental health and self-confidence of any student with or without an intent to derive sadistic pleasure or priority over others.
Objectives & Plan of the Action
- To ensure compliance with the provisions of UGC regulations 2009 at the institute level.
- To conduct enquiry in to any incident of ragging and submit report to appropriate authority for necessary action.
- To spread Awareness about ragging.
- Display of a board stating “Prohibition of Ragging” with names & contact details of Anti-Ragging committee
- Audio visual documentaries
- Counseling the students
- AV presentations on Anti Ragging as per UGC guidelines for all the students.
- Anti-Ragging Sensitization programs
- Guest Lecture on ‘Eve-Teasing/Anti-Ragging’
